13 Games Like Coral Island for Peaceful Farming and Exploration

If Coral Island has captured your heart with its colorful world, friendly villagers, and relaxing balance of farming and exploration, you’re not alone. There’s something special about games that let you slow down, plant roots, and watch your world grow one day at a time.

Whether you’re tending crops, diving for treasures, or simply soaking in the calm, here are 13 games like Coral Island that promise the same peaceful charm and cozy sense of adventure.

Palia

Palia is a social cozy MMO that blends farming, crafting, and exploration in a lush, shared world. Much like Coral Island, it’s all about slowing down, connecting with others, and finding joy in the simple rhythm of daily life.

Sun Haven

If you love Coral Island’s mix of farming and fantasy, Sun Haven takes it a step further. You’ll grow crops, forge friendships, and use magic to make your farm thrive in three enchanting worlds filled with warmth and color.

Dinkum

Set in the Australian outback, Dinkum captures the same easygoing island energy as Coral Island. Explore wild lands, raise animals, and build your town from scratch — all at your own cozy pace.

My Time at Sandrock

Like Coral Island, My Time at Sandrock is about rebuilding a community and creating a home. Between crafting, farming, and befriending locals, every day feels rewarding and full of discovery.

Spirittea

If Coral Island calms your soul, Spirittea offers that same peaceful escape with a spiritual twist. Run a bathhouse for spirits, explore your small town, and reconnect with nature in this heartwarming, cozy adventure.

Wylde Flowers

Wylde Flowers infuses cozy farming with a touch of witchy wonder. Like Coral Island, it celebrates community and self-discovery, as you balance your life between growing crops and mastering magic.

Garden Paws

Adorable and endlessly relaxing, Garden Paws lets you run a tiny shop, raise animals, and build your dream island home. Its calm pace and charming visuals make it perfect for Coral Island fans craving even more wholesomeness.

Fae Farm

Fae Farm combines cozy farming with gentle exploration in a magical world of fairies and friendship. Much like Coral Island, it’s vibrant, inclusive, and full of heart — ideal for players who love to unwind while creating something beautiful.

Hokko Life

If you adore decorating and personalizing your world in Coral Island, Hokko Life offers that same cozy creative freedom. Build, paint, and customize every corner of your town until it feels perfectly you.

Story of Seasons: A Wonderful Life

This modern remake of the classic farm sim brings nostalgia and calm to new players. With its slower pace, generational storytelling, and warm sense of growth, it’s perfect for Coral Island fans who love peaceful farming traditions.

Littlewood

After saving the world, you get to rebuild it — one cozy day at a time. Littlewood’s relaxing routine of farming, fishing, and crafting mirrors Coral Island’s heartwarming charm and rewarding simplicity.

Ooblets

Mix farming with dance battles and adorable creature collecting in Ooblets. It’s lighthearted, quirky, and fun — the perfect playful companion for anyone who loves Coral Island’s cheerful tone.

Slime Rancher 2

Trade tropical crops for shimmering slimes in this soothing, exploratory adventure. Slime Rancher 2 captures that same sense of calm and curiosity that makes Coral Island such a joy to play.

Cozy Grove

If Coral Island is sunshine, Cozy Grove is a gentle autumn afternoon. This hand-painted game has you helping ghostly villagers on a shifting island, combining cozy crafting with heartfelt storytelling.
